How To Fix O0401 - Description of Group ID & is not maintained in language &.


O0401 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: O0 - IS-OIL area independent messages

  • Message number: 401

  • Message text: Description of Group ID & is not maintained in language &.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message O0401 - Description of Group ID & is not maintained in language &. ?
    The SAP error message O0401 typically indicates that there is an issue with the configuration of a Group ID in a specific language. This error often arises in the context of master data or configuration settings where a Group ID is expected to have a description in a particular language, but that description is missing or not maintained.
    
    Cause: Missing Description: The Group ID in question does not have a description maintained in the specified language. Language Settings: The language settings in the user profile or the system may not be aligned with the available descriptions for the Group ID. Data Inconsistency: There may be inconsistencies in the data where the Group ID is referenced but lacks the necessary language-specific information.
